Emergence and Industry Context

Traditionally, online casinos relied heavily on fiat currencies, often subject to stringent banking restrictions, transaction delays, and fees. The advent of cryptocurrencies—such as Bitcoin, Ethereum, and newer altcoins—offered a compelling alternative for digital gambling. These digital assets promised transparency via blockchain technology, lower transaction costs, and increased privacy for users.

Advantages and Challenges of Crypto Casinos

Advantages::

  • Decentralization & Privacy: Blockchain provides transparency, while most platforms operate with minimal personal data requirements, appealing to privacy-conscious users.
  • Faster Transactions: Instant deposits and withdrawals eliminate banking delays, often key for high-stakes players.
  • Global Accessibility: Cryptocurrency platforms transcend borders, bypassing traditional banking restrictions in certain jurisdictions.

Challenges::

  • Regulatory Uncertainty: Jurisdictional differences and evolving legislation pose risks for operators and players alike.
  • Security Concerns: Hacks, fraud, and scams have tainted the industry’s reputation, necessitating rigorous security protocols.
  • Market Volatility: Fluctuating cryptocurrency prices impact bankroll stability and payout calculations.
